QUARTERLY PLANNING NOTE — Finance team. Training budget, next fiscal year. Proposed envelope: up 8% overall. Drivers: Kestrelworks tooling certifications, onboarding cohort at the Dunmore site, compliance refreshers. Cuts: external conference travel trimmed 20%; vendor-led workshops consolidated under one contract. Allocation by department attached separately. Approvals needed by end of month; no carryover permitted this cycle. Questions go to Marguerite. The confidential planning rationale is stated in the note below.

management briefing: Headcount on the Belix team goes from 60 to 93 by the end of November. Gross margin on Belix came in at 23 percent against a plan of 47 percent.

Ticket: StockLedger vault locked after failed reconciliation run. The nightly inventory reconciliation job on Brindlewood's warehouse cluster exhausted its retry budget and triggered the vault's auto-lock, so the counting service can no longer read supplier adjustment records. The diff itself looks correct; the lockout is operational, not a code issue. To unblock review and rerun the job against staging, unlock the reconciliation vault with the recovery passphrase below.

recovery phrase for bajeg-kawip: fraox-fenath-noveth

## Artifact Signing — SDK Parity Notes (Weekly Sync)

Kestrel SDK for Android reached parity with the Swift client this sprint: offline queueing, batched telemetry, and retry semantics now match. Both SDKs ship as signed artifacts from the same pipeline. Remaining gap: background sync throttling, targeted next sprint. Verify both release bundles before tagging. Both artifacts validate against the shared signing key below.

signing key of kawig-fafog = bky19_6Fypv1qws7J8qJtaYjX